And early in the morning he came again into the Temple and all the people came to him and he was seated teaching them.
Now the scribes and Pharisees came, with a woman who had been taken in the act of sinning against the married relation;
And putting her forward, they said to him, Master, this woman has been taken in the very act of sinning against the married relation.
Now in the law Moses gave directions that such women were to be stoned; what do you say about it?
They said this, testing him, so that they might have something against him. But Jesus, with his head bent down, made letters on the floor with his finger.
But when they went on with their questions, he got up and said to them, Let him among you who is without sin be the first to send a stone at her.
And again, with bent head, he made letters on the floor.
